At least 18 people have committed suicide in the village of Potaram in the past two years, mostly impoverished farmers unable to repay debts to moneylenders. Here in the south Indian state of Andhra Pradesh, farmers have enjoyed few of the fruits of India's much heralded boom. But on April 20, the 800 or so villagers of Potaram had a chance to vent their anger at the polls, and they voted overwhelmingly to give the Congress Party and an ally control of the state assembly and most of the state's 42 seats in the national Parliament.
